Definition and Purpose of the Protective Footwear Reimbursement Request Form
The Protective Footwear Reimbursement Request Form 06-09, primarily used by employees of the Ashland Police Association, facilitates the reimbursement process for protective footwear purchases. This form ensures alignment with the association's collective bargaining agreement, which allows for a reimbursement of up to $375. It mandates the fulfillment of specific conditions, such as adherence to departmental footwear standards and the submission of purchase receipts.
Key Elements of the Protective Footwear Reimbursement Request Form
- Reimbursement Limits: Employees can request up to $375 reimbursement.
- Compliance Standards: Footwear must meet departmental safety and functionality criteria.
- Receipt Submission: Original purchase receipts must be attached for verification.
- Employee Information: Includes necessary details like name, employee ID, and contact details.

Steps to Complete the Protective Footwear Reimbursement Request Form
- Access the Form: Obtain a copy through the HR department or the official portal.
- Fill Personal Details: Input your full name, employee ID, and department.
- Detail Footwear Purchase: Include purchase date, store, and item description.
- Attach Receipt Copies: Securely attach valid purchase receipts.
- Review for Accuracy: Double-check information to prevent processing delays.
- Submit the Form: Deliver the completed form alongside receipts to the HR department.

Required Documents for Submission
Ensuring a smooth reimbursement process involves the preparation of several essential documents:
- Completed Reimbursement Form: Fully filled out with no blanks.
- Original Purchase Receipt: Valid, itemized receipt showing date, amount, and vendor.
- Departmental Approval: In some cases, initial approval from a supervisor may be necessary.
